
This vibrant herb oil is the kind of condiment that makes everything it touches taste like it came from a proper Italian kitchen. Fresh basil and flat-leaf parsley are gently steeped in warm olive oil alongside oregano, red pepper flakes, and a hint of lemon zest, turning the whole mixture a stunning, deep emerald green. The technique is simple but smart — warming the oil just enough to coax out the herbs' color and fragrance without cooking them into bitterness. Garlic-infused olive oil adds a mellow, savory backbone that makes this feel far more complex than the short ingredient list suggests. Every component here is naturally free of tree nuts, so there's no label-reading anxiety, no swapping, no substitutions — just straightforward, beautiful ingredients doing their thing. Drizzle it over crusty bread, spoon it onto grilled vegetables, or use it to finish a bowl of pasta and watch it disappear fast.

Roughly chop the basil and parsley leaves on a cutting board, or bruise them lightly with a mortar and pestle until the leaves are broken down and fragrant — this helps release their color and flavor into the oil.
Combine the extra-virgin olive oil and garlic-infused olive oil in a small saucepan over low heat. Warm until the oil is just hot to the touch and shimmers slightly, about 2–3 minutes — do not let it simmer or smoke.
